Output 262729ce4921bca62b313da2b8d26b86028f44f560aebaaed67bac60ccbe9c7c:2

value
44835869
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b7ac32d239de0c31960964353c0c6007ea6e80f0 OP_EQUAL
address
MQeLB6eFi8v44f2GXc59pxwbReiNXZK4Tx
transaction
262729ce4921bca62b313da2b8d26b86028f44f560aebaaed67bac60ccbe9c7c
spent
true